**Postmortem timeline — Corvette webhook delivery**

09:14 — Duplicate webhook deliveries reported by Skylark Pay integrators. 09:30 — Root cause: retry logic re-fired on 2xx responses slower than 5s. 09:48 — Hotfix deployed treating any 2xx as terminal. 10:05 — Duplicates stopped; backlog drained. Follow-up: document retry semantics before next release. Hotfix build token recorded below.

trace token, bawep-fahof: htk6_262092

GridSmith's /puzzles/generate endpoint builds a crossword from a supplied word list. POST a JSON body with words, grid size, and symmetry flag. Generation over 15x15 may take up to 30 seconds; poll the returned job ID. Rate limit: 20 jobs per hour. Authenticate requests with the bearer token below.

portal login ticket: eyJhbGciOiJIUzI1NiIsInR5cCI6IkpXVCJ9.eyJzdWIiOiIM25kc14QLCIn0.LzJ8kLd4sgjY

TICKET-4471: Config drift on FuelGrid reporter

The Harbexo fleet fuel-usage report diverges between staging and prod since last Tuesday. Staging rounds litres per vehicle; prod doesn't. Someone hand-edited the prod reporter node. Don't patch manually. Restore the baseline from the Lanward config repo and redeploy the reporter service. For reference, the expected values on the prod node are as follows.

deployment values, kawip-kafog:
belath:
  pin: 3709
  tenant: ulaox
  seal: seal_25075386
  metrics_host: metrics.belath.halixhq.test
  standby_team: gormir
  escalation: wenys-fenwyn
  nonce: 26e5f7

Fan-out backpressure in Pennywhistle: the notifier drains per-tenant queues at a fixed rate; bursts beyond 2k events/sec get shed to the overflow topic. Reviewers should reject changes that bypass the rate governor or write directly to device channels. Shed events replay within ten minutes. The governor's config and shedding rules are documented on the page below.

operations page: https://confluence.lumicsys.internal/projects/display/projects/display